using System;
using System.Messaging;
namespace Spring.Messaging.Listener{
/// <summary>
/// Exception handler for use with DTC based message listener container.
/// such as <see cref="DistributedTxMessageListenerContainer"/>.
/// See <see cref="SendToQueueDistributedTransactionExceptionHandler"/> for
/// an implementation that detects poison messages and send them to another queue.
/// </summary>
public interface IDistributedTransactionExceptionHandler
{
/// <summary>
/// Determines whether the incoming message is a poison message. This method is
/// called before the <see cref="IMessageListener"/> is invoked.
/// </summary>
/// <remarks>
/// The <see cref="DistributedTxMessageListenerContainer"/> will call
/// <see cref="HandlePoisonMessage"/> if this method returns true and will
/// then commit the distibuted transaction (removing the message from the queue).
/// </remarks>
/// <param name="message">The incoming message.</param>
/// <returns>
/// <c>true</c> if it is a poison message; otherwise, <c>false</c>.
/// </returns>
bool IsPoisonMessage(Message message);
/// <summary>
/// Handles the poison message.
/// </summary>
/// <remarks>Typical implementations will move the message to another queue.
/// The <see cref="DistributedTxMessageListenerContainer"/> will call this
/// method while still within a DTC-based transaction.
/// </remarks>
/// <param name="poisonMessage">The poison message.</param>
void HandlePoisonMessage(Message poisonMessage);
/// <summary>
/// Called when an exception is thrown in listener processing.
/// </summary>
/// <param name="exception">The exception.</param>
/// <param name="message">The message.</param>
void OnException(Exception exception, Message message);
}
}
